Smile Now on My 3rd Top

Just to let you know, I purchased my 04' Roadster in August of 03' and found several pin holes in the right rear portion of the top in late March of 2004. I took it to my dealer and they replaced the "entire" top including all of the hardware, etc... This replacement top was the "new" and "improved" stiched design. All was fine until about a month ago when the right rear seam that I think is heat sealed started to come apart. There are pictures of this issue on this forum and "all" of the pictures depict the same separation. The problem seems to involve the "heat sealed?" seams and not the stiched ones as the only stiched seams are along the sides and "NOT" across the back. Well anyway, I took the new issue to the dealer and he looked at it for about 5 seconds and said "yea, we are aware of the problem and will order you a new top." The new top (only the material portion and not the hardware) arrived and was installed on 11/2/05 by a top shop that the dealer subbed out to. The new top looks perfect and the installation was also perfect. The only problem is that this new top looks just like the 1st one that they replaced. I can see no improvements or changes. The guy that installed it also said that he did not see any changes from the 1st one either. I'll be keeping my fingers crossed..............

The top on my 04.5 was replaced 10/4 by my dealer in West Michigan. It had a hole about 3/8" diameter on tha pass side just below the seam about 3" at a 2 o-clock position from the rear window. It was not in a seam - just below it.

Now, here I am in Naples, FL for the winter and I discover gouge marks in the tonneau headrest on both sides. Looking from the inside, I see that there are struts, braces or whaterver you want to call them that extend to the rearmost crossbrace that are scraping aginst the tonneau. Sent a digital pic to the dealer and they "kind-of" admit it's their fault (We all know damn well that they did it but won't say so 'till they see it. I can't get them to fix it it till I get there in the spring. I suspedt that it will include repainting the entire tonneau.

So.... if you get your top replaced, look from the inside and make sure that these braces aren't touching the tonneau headrest,
